A different kind of mushroom hunt: forest walks with a focus on natural cycles

On the trail of the natural cycle: join us on a walk through the forest to discover the hidden network of fungi and their role in the cycle of nature.

Through mycelium forest walks with Kassel citizens and experts in surrounding forest areas, natural cycles are made visible through observation. The role of fungi as decomposers and creators of new life in these cycles is conveyed and reflected upon. They are the decomposers of this world and create new life from death: without them, the world would be a huge pile of garbage. Fungi inspire through their collaborative, holistic, networked, adaptive and pro-active work - which brings with it potential for the creation of fair and circular models of cooperation. The focus is on topics such as the role of fungi in the material cycle, how fungi enable new life through decomposition, diversity and specialization, mycelium as a communication network, cooperative strategies.
